Synopsis
Astra Space, a space agency, went public via a SPAC merger with Holicity, a blank cheque company, in a $2.1bn deal. PIPE investment was led by funds and accounts managed by BlackRock. “I have long believed space provides an unmatched opportunity to benefit and enrich society. Astra’s space platform will further improve our communications, help us protect our planet, and unleash entrepreneurs to launch a new generation of services to enhance our lives," Craig McCaw, Holicity Chairman and CEO.
